What is a Google Chrome incognito window?

Chrome Incognito window ensures that internet history is not recorded on mobile or desktop devices. It is also widely used to circumvent cache “Cache” problems experienced on web pages.

The following operations are not recorded when the hidden window opens.

-Your browsing history
-Cookies and site data
-Information entered on forms

How to open a Google Chrome incognito window?

The hidden window on the Chrome browser opens as follows; clicks on the three dots in the upper right corner and clicks on the new hidden window option.
